Studying at Amirkabir University
Amirkabir University of Technology in Tehran — also known as Tehran Polytechnic — is one of the top universities in Iran in terms of education and research.
Overview
The foundation of Tehran Polytechnic dates back to 1956 (1335 in the Iranian calendar), when it was established with the goal of expanding the activities of two existing technical institutions at the time: the “Institute of Technology” and the “Advanced School of Arts.”
Official academic operations began in 1958 (1337), starting with five engineering majors:
- Electrical and Electronics Engineering
- Mechanical Engineering
- Textile Engineering
- Chemical Engineering
- Civil Engineering
University Ranking
Amirkabir University of Technology holds the second position among universities in Iran. According to the 2025 Times Higher Education World University Rankings (https://www.timeshighereducation.com/search/type/ranking_institution?search=amirkabir), it is ranked in the 351–400 range globally.

Student Welfare and Support Services
Amirkabir University of Technology provides a wide range of welfare services to support student life. These include:
- Over 20 student dormitories
- A student counseling center
- A central dining hall (self-service)
- A health and medical center
- Various service units such as barbershops, laundromats, watch repair, tailoring, shoe repair, snack bars, and student shops
In addition to these, the university actively fosters student talents through:
- 10 cultural and artistic centers
- Numerous scientific associations
- Student unions and councils
- Student publications
- Various student organizations and clubs
These facilities aim to enhance students’ well-being and enrich their cultural, artistic, and academic experiences.
Achievements of Amirkabir University of Technology
Thanks to its continuous progress in advancing science and knowledge over the years, Amirkabir University of Technology is recognized as a leading university in Iran. It has earned a distinguished reputation among academic institutions. Some of its notable achievements include:
- Recognition as a national “Center of Excellence” in several fields including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Chemical Engineering, Textile Engineering, Biomedical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, Civil Engineering, and Computer and IT Engineering.
- Top rankings and numerous awards in the Khwarizmi International Award, as well as national and international student Olympiads.
- Prestigious accomplishments by talented and creative students in global academic competitions such as Chem-E-Car and robotics contests.
- Ranked first in research output among engineering universities in several evaluations by Iran’s Ministry of Science, Research, and Technology.
- Ranked first in university–industry collaboration and participation in major national projects.
- Strong international academic ties, including signed agreements with prestigious universities around the world.
- Attracting elite students and offering them benefits such as the opportunity to pursue dual-degree programs and direct admission to master’s and Ph.D. programs without entrance exams.
- Access to modern, well-equipped laboratories and involvement in major national projects — including the development of Iran’s fastest supercomputer (Supercluster) and the design, construction, and launch of satellites.
- Hosting various national and international academic conferences, seminars, and symposia.
- Leadership in nuclear research, with faculty and student contributions to the country’s success in achieving the nuclear fuel cycle.
- Home to “Distinguished Figures” and nationally recognized professors and students.
Tuition fees
Tuition fees are received in euros, excluding accommodation, food, and insurance.
Degrees | Tuition Fees (Per Semester) |
Bachelor | €875 |
Master and DVM | €975 |
PhD | €1250 |
